If the gases rise and broaden, they start interacting Along with the lining surfaces and contents inside the move in the fluid. Particulates and aerosols are deposited and warmth is transferred in precisely the same direction and flow given that the smoke. Since the gases rise and grow, they also start to interact with air flow openings. The movement of smoke from the compartment into an adjoining Room is controlled through the density variances with the interface on the ventilation opening. Upper layer gases In the compartment are driven by density variances due to their increased temperature and lower density. These gases are buoyant when compared to the encompassing air at the opening interface, which brings about them to flow throughout the opening, Except There is certainly wind or A few other external power (mechanical air flow) permitting the strain outside of the compartment to become higher.

In essence this exhibits that fire investigators have been properly trained to establish the best area of harm and that this would be the area of origin. Nonetheless, even the earliest textual content on fire investigation cautions investigators that air flow could lead to trouble with this process as it can induce larger damage in All those areas of better “air currents” (Rethoret 1945). The earliest texts (Rethoret 1945; Kennedy 1959), nonetheless, tend not to provide a approach regarding how to use the data, aside from imprecise descriptions on visibly figuring out larger parts of damage and tracing varying char damage.

In this particular examine, experimental samples of gypsum wallboard had been exposed to several warmth fluxes at varying durations utilizing the ASTM E1354, Cone Calorimeter radiant heater. Schroeder was ready As an example that a crystalline modify would occur throughout the gypsum wallboard when heated through the use of an x-ray diffraction approach. His findings point out that gypsum wallboard was the sole material that would be reliably utilized for predicting intensity and period reasons. However, Schroeder’s review did not deliver a good indicates for utilizing this process right into a scene inspection.

Investigators make use of the varying heights and course in the lines of demarcation as indicative of directional stream. Path of move is often connected to the reduced line of demarcation being nearer towards the origin of your circulation. These patterns in many cases are witnessed on vertical surfaces of material merchandise and wall linings.
